PREP ROUNDUP: Grizzlies notch MWL baseball sweep By Ashland Tidings Staff Apr 28, 2019 11:39 AM A A SPRINGFIELD — Eli Westrick tossed a four-hitter in an opening 5-2 win for Ashland and the Grizzlies pulled away in the nightcap to complete a Midwestern League baseball sweep Saturday. Ashland won the second game, 10-8. Westrick allowed one earned run and struck out six in going the distance in Game 1. Nate Carter went 2-3, scored a run and drove in what proved to be the winning run in the third inning — scoring Dane Reynolds, who had reached on an error. Reynolds went 2-3 and scored two runs for the Grizzlies (12-8, 7-5 MWL). In Game 2, Evan McLennan picked up the victory by pitching four innings in relief against Springfield (3-18, 2-10). Carter went 2-4 with three runs scored and an RBI and McLennan contributed two hits, two runs and one RBI. Ashland broke a 6-all tie by scoring four runs in the fourth inning. McLennan, Carter and Traber Burns all delievered RBI singles in the winning outburst. FIRST GAME Ashland0210011—561 Springfield0100010—244 Westrick and Drieling; Endicott and King. W — Westrick. Softball ASHLAND 14-18, SPRINGFIELD 0-6: At Springfield, Ashland freshman Gabby Heiken picked up both pitching victories to help the Grizzlies secure their first Midwestern League doubleheader sweep since May 8, 2015, against North Eugene. Heiken allowed only two hits with one walk and two strikeouts in the five-inning opener for Ashland (7-12, 4-8 MWL), which has won five of its last six games. In Game 2, she allowed five hits and one unearned run by Springfield (0-18, 0-12) with seven strikeouts and one walk in 52/3 innings. Ella Hart had three hits and five RBIs in the nightcap, with Ruby Adams adding three hits and the Grizzlies getting two apiece from Jessie Walls and Shelby Brown. Heiken was 1-for-1 with three walks and four runs scored. Kallin Hakes and Heiken each went 3-for-4 in Game 1, with Adams and Heiken posting three RBIs apiece. Alia Gorringe joined Adams with two hits but scored three times, as did Hart. FIRST GAME Ashland05054—14131 Springfield00000—024 Heiken and Hakes; Vargas and Green. W — Heiken (4-5). Track and Field MEDFORD DISTANCE CARNIVAL: At Medford, with Ashland boys multiple state champion EJ Holland resting for the Nike/Jesuit Twilight Relays in Portland on Friday, Grizzlies sophomore Reed Pryor had a chance to shine. Pryor achieved a personal record in winning the boys 3,000 in a time of 8 minutes, 55.25 seconds. Pryor’s time is the fourth-fastest statewide at the 5A level. Holland’s 3,000 time of 8:21.17 is the state’s fastest at any level. Boys Tennis ASHLAND 4, KLAMATH UNION 0: At Ashland, freshman Josh Datz was impressive in No. 1 singles as Ashland swept all four matches in the nonconference competition at Hunter Park. In doubles, the Ashland team of Ilan Werblow and Artem Fisher cruised to a 6-2, 6-0 victory. SINGLES: Josh Datz, A, d. Wyatt Cain, 8-0; Delan Teichman, A, d. Tristen Luna, 8-1; Simon Cropper, A, d.
